We’re looking for a Digital Delivery Application Developer for Life Science North America who is excited about working on projects that enable the heart of our clients’ business. Join us and you’ll have the chance to work on projects including state of the art Life Science facilities. You’ll be accountable for designing, building, and testing applications within our project and central engineering databases. You’ll help ensure that all of data within those databases are scalable, secure, and optimized for the project teams that we work with. Bring your curiosity, talent for multi-tasking and collaboration, and extreme organizational skills and we’ll help you grow, pursue and fulfill what drives you - so we can make big impacts on the world, together • At least 8+ years of experience preferably in Database design and development skills in Microsoft SQL & PostgreSQL, Web application engineering and development skills, Web API development and use experience is highly recommended, Desktop software engineering and development skills in Win Forms and WPF C#, XAML • EPCM industry experience in Engineering and Construction disciplines • Ability to utilize AI in software engineering and application/database development • Requirement and Design Specification document Authoring experience • Experience with Autodesk APIs such as AutoCAD, Revit, Plant 3D • Experience with Smart Plant APIs (Web and Native) • Cross-Platform .NET application development experience is a plus Ideally, you’ll also have: • Strong problem-solving and analytical skills. • Excellent communication and stakeholder management abilities. • Ability to work collaboratively in a cross-functional team environment. • Willingness to continuously learn and adapt to new technologies • Excellent software application project management experience • Forward thinking, eager to learn best practices, and contribute with innovative ideas • Displayed ability to learn quickly and driven to broaden knowledge base • DevOps Sprint feature experience is a plus #LifeSciences, #Bio/Pharma, #EPCMV, #globallifescience, #Construction, #Engineering #LI-SH1 Jacobs is an Equal Opportunity/Affirmative Action Employer.
